Understanding What a Tune-Up Involves

A car tune-up is not a single service but a combination of inspections and adjustments tailored to your vehicle’s age, mileage, and condition. Common components checked include spark plugs, ignition timing, filters, belts, hoses, and fluids. In modern vehicles, tune-ups also involve diagnostic scans to monitor electronic systems. By keeping these parts in good condition, you ensure your vehicle operates at peak performance, regardless of whether it’s a daily commuter car or a long-distance traveler.

Improving Fuel Efficiency

One of the most noticeable benefits of regular tune-ups is improved fuel economy. When spark plugs misfire, filters are clogged, or tire pressure is incorrect, your car works harder than it should. This extra strain translates directly into higher fuel consumption. A professional tune-up ensures that every part of the system is operating efficiently, which not only saves money at the gas pump but also reduces your environmental footprint.

Preventing Costly Repairs

Ignoring small issues often leads to bigger problems down the road. A minor component, such as a worn belt or failing spark plug, may not seem urgent, but if left unaddressed, it can cause extensive damage to other systems. Regular tune-ups give mechanics the chance to catch these issues early, preventing you from facing larger repair bills. Spending a little now on maintenance can save you a significant amount later, making tune-ups a wise financial decision.

Ensuring Safety on the Road

Safety should always be a top priority for drivers. Many accidents occur due to preventable mechanical failures, such as worn brakes, malfunctioning lights, or engine stalling. A tune-up involves checking these critical systems to ensure they are functioning correctly. By addressing potential hazards before they escalate, you reduce the risk of accidents caused by vehicle malfunctions. Simply put, a well-maintained car is a safer car.

Adapting to Seasonal Changes

Different seasons bring unique challenges for vehicles. Cold weather can strain batteries and fluids, while hot weather increases the risk of overheating. Tune-ups help prepare your car for these changes by ensuring that systems like cooling, heating, and electrical components are ready for the conditions ahead. Seasonal maintenance ensures that your vehicle continues to operate smoothly, no matter the climate.
